For example, in regions where inflation remains relatively low (e.g., Middle East, Asia), salary increases may remain above inflation. In countries that are experiencing historically high inflation (e.g., U.S., UK), in addition to higher salary budgets that may still lag inflation, organizations may need more creative solutions, such as targeting by talent segment or offering one-time cost-of-living adjustments. Nearly three in four respondents (74%) cited the tight labor market for increasing their budgets from prior projections, while only one-third cited anticipated stronger financial results (34%) and inflation or the rising cost of supplies (31%).
